Chen Kaige, director of the Oscar-nominated Farewell My Concubine, composes a richly imagined and "tender symphony" (Screen International) about love, ambition and destiny in China's high-pressure world of classical music. Surging with "warmth, humanity and a sense of humor" (The Hollywood Reporter) , this lyrical, enchanting "heartwarmer" (Variety) is a "sure fire crowd pleaser" (Los Angeles Times)!
When a violin prodigy Xiaochun and his father head to Beijing seeking fame and fortune, they soon discover a fierce world of cutthroat ambition. But when Xiaochun is "adopted" by a famous music tutor, success finally seems within reach - until a shocking discovery begins to unravel his entire world, and the boy must make the most difficult choice of his life. Can he achieve the fame his father had always hoped for without losing the extraordinary passion that sets him apart?
